   You are right the only time I made that much it took a whole week and I was fishing on Champlain where there are no limits on bluegills,perch or many other species. You can make that much but definitely would not want to do it  on a smaller lake because it would kill it in a short time. Thats just my opinion. And to make that much you have to fish a lot at least I did. 100 lbs of bluegills and sunnies are only worth 65.00. And 25 large crappies
 are worth about 35.00 bucks. But yellow perch is where you can go absolutely crazy. No limit at 1.25 lb
 on Champlain only. I heard guys catching 3to5,   five gallon buckets a day. A five gallon bucket holds about
 33 lbs of fish. If I fished that much I would be divorced and have no friends. I will take a few now and then
 to sell as long as its legal. And then again maybe I wont. You are right though Jim I shouldnt have made it sound like I was doing it all the time, because I am not. Thanks  you are the first person to put it like that.
   I am not afraid to admit that it gets tempting when your on a big school of big crappies to take more than your limit. I just believe if there wasnt money involved the temptation would not be so great!
   And I am only talking about me not anyone else. Most days it barely covers the cost of gas and bait.
  For what you get out of it . Its not worth losing your license over or being humiliated in front of your peers.
I do believe too that Commercial Fishing can help certain fisheries if done responsibly. But that is for the biologist to figure out not me!
